Lines Matching refs:previous_current
876 ia64_mca_modify_comm(const struct task_struct *previous_current) in ia64_mca_modify_comm() argument
879 if (previous_current->pid) in ia64_mca_modify_comm()
881 current->comm, previous_current->pid); in ia64_mca_modify_comm()
884 if ((p = strchr(previous_current->comm, ' '))) in ia64_mca_modify_comm()
885 l = p - previous_current->comm; in ia64_mca_modify_comm()
887 l = strlen(previous_current->comm); in ia64_mca_modify_comm()
889 current->comm, l, previous_current->comm, in ia64_mca_modify_comm()
890 task_thread_info(previous_current)->cpu); in ia64_mca_modify_comm()
976 struct task_struct *previous_current; in ia64_mca_modify_original_stack() local
991 previous_current = curr_task(cpu); in ia64_mca_modify_original_stack()
1047 ia64_mca_modify_comm(previous_current); in ia64_mca_modify_original_stack()
1081 ia64_mca_modify_comm(previous_current); in ia64_mca_modify_original_stack()
1124 previous_current->thread.ksp = (u64)p - 16; in ia64_mca_modify_original_stack()
1156 sos->prev_task = previous_current; in ia64_mca_modify_original_stack()
1157 return previous_current; in ia64_mca_modify_original_stack()
1164 return previous_current; in ia64_mca_modify_original_stack()
1289 struct task_struct *previous_current; in ia64_mca_handler() local
1305 previous_current = ia64_mca_modify_original_stack(regs, sw, sos, "MCA"); in ia64_mca_handler()
1366 ia64_set_curr_task(cpu, previous_current); in ia64_mca_handler()
1373 ia64_set_curr_task(cpu, previous_current); in ia64_mca_handler()
1668 struct task_struct *previous_current; in ia64_init_handler() local
1679 previous_current = ia64_mca_modify_original_stack(regs, sw, sos, "INIT"); in ia64_init_handler()
1731 ia64_set_curr_task(cpu, previous_current); in ia64_init_handler()
1758 ia64_set_curr_task(cpu, previous_current); in ia64_init_handler()